About this item

The ELECROW 4‑Pin Crowtail to Female Splittable Jumper Wire (5 pcs) is a flexible accessory pack designed to simplify wiring between Crowtail modules and other development boards or hardware components. On one end of each cable is a 4‑pin Crowtail connector (JST‑HY 2.0 mm standard), which plugs neatly into Crowtail modules. The other end splits into four individual female Dupont jumper wires, allowing you to connect separately to male pins on microcontrollers, breadboards, or sensors. This “splittable” feature makes wiring neater, reducing cable bulk and enabling more flexible layouts. Each wire is about 20 cm long, offering enough reach for many prototyping scenarios without being so long that signal integrity or tidiness suffer. The set of 5 wires is ideal for hobbyists, makers, or students building IoT, robotics, or embedded electronics projects. Because the female ends accept standard male pins, you can connect to a wide variety of boards (Arduino, ESP32, Raspberry Pi GPIO, etc.). The wires are insulated, relatively lightweight, and durable for usual prototyping use. All together, this set saves time, reduces wiring errors, and improves the modularity of your setup.

Specifications

Connector Type (Crowtail end) 4‑pin Crowtail connector (JST‑HY 2.0mm)
Connector Type (other ends) 4 female Dupont wires (one per signal line)
Number of Wires in Pack 5 jumper wires
Wire Length Approx. 20 cm each
Wire Gauge ~26 AWG (typical for jumper wires)
Usage Interface TTL‑level, Crowtail modules, GPIO, breadboard etc.
Durability / Flexibility Flexible insulated wire; splittable design to improve layout
Weight / Pack Size Very light; entire pack ~ 20 g; size small enough for prototyping kits
